    Introduction to Etihad Airways: The Ambition of Abu Dhabi

    Etihad Airways is not just an airline; it’s a statement of ambition. As the national airline of the United Arab Emirates, born in Abu Dhabi in 2003, Etihad has rapidly ascended to become a byword for premium global travel. With a modern fleet connecting its ultramodern hub to over 100 destinations across six continents, Etihad has built a reputation on the pillars of safety, luxury, and an unparalleled celebration of cultural diversity. More than operating flights, Etihad crafts experiences, a philosophy embodied by its cabin crew. To wear the iconic Etihad uniform is to embrace more than a job—it’s to step into a prestigious lifestyle and a career at the forefront of global aviation, guided by a forward-looking "Journey 2030" strategy that promises even greater growth and innovation.

    Role and Responsibilities: The Heart of the Journey

    The role of Etihad Cabin Crew is dual-faceted, with safety as the absolute foundation. Crew members are highly trained professionals responsible for conducting pre-flight safety checks, demonstrating safety procedures, managing emergency situations with calm competence, and ensuring strict compliance with all aviation regulations (GCAA and UAE).

    Once the wheels are up, the focus shifts to being ambassadors of the Etihad brand. This encompasses warmly welcoming guests, delivering attentive and personalized inflight service across all cabin classes, managing diverse passenger needs with empathy and efficiency, and maintaining the highest standards of professionalism throughout the journey. Every interaction is an opportunity to reinforce Etihad’s reputation for excellence.

    Cabin Crew Qualifications and Requirements

    To be considered for this role, candidates must meet clear, non-negotiable criteria. This section is often searched extensively, so here are the key requirements:

    • Age & Education: Minimum 21 years old with a high school diploma or equivalent.
    • Physical Requirements: Minimum height of 163 cm (with no reach test required). You must be medically fit to meet the demands of the role and have the ability to swim with a flotation device.
    • Language & Communication: Fluent in both written and spoken English. Additional languages are a significant advantage.
    • Legal & Compliance: Ability to obtain a clean criminal record and travel globally without restrictions. Must comply with all UAE and GCAA (General Civil Aviation Authority) requirements.
    • Experience: A background in customer service is highly valued, showcasing an innate ability to care for people.

    Appearance and Grooming Standards: The Etihad Image

    Etihad places a high importance on elegance, consistency, and cultural respect, reflected in its grooming standards. The uniform must be worn with pride and maintained impeccably. Overall presentation should be polished and professional. Notably, no visible tattoos or piercings are permitted while in uniform (with one earring per lobe allowed for females). These standards ensure the crew present a unified, sophisticated image that aligns with the airline’s premium brand identity worldwide.

    The Application Process: Your Journey Begins

    The path to joining Etihad is a structured selection journey:

    1. Online Application: Submit a tailored CV and cover letter via the Etihad careers portal.
    2. Online Assessments: You may be invited to complete digital tests gauging suitability.
    3. Video Interview: An initial screening interview conducted remotely.
    4. Assessment Day: The core selection event (detailed below).
    5. Final Checks: Successful candidates undergo rigorous medical tests and background verification.

    The Assessment Day and Interview Experience

    This is your chance to shine in person. The day typically includes:

    • Group Exercises: Designed to observe teamwork, communication, and problem-solving skills.
    • Role-Plays: Testing customer service instincts and empathy.
    • Final Interview: A one-on-one or panel interview delving into your motivation, experience, and understanding of the role.
    • Grooming & Reach Check: A formal review of your presentation against the airline's standards.

    Recruiters look for confident, customer-focused individuals who demonstrate resilience, cultural awareness, and a genuine passion for people and aviation.

    The Intensive Cabin Crew Training Program

    Upon acceptance, your transformation begins at Etihad’s state-of-the-art training centre in Abu Dhabi. The intensive, several-week program covers:

    • Safety & Emergency Procedures (SEP): Drills for ditching, fire-fighting, first aid, and evacuation.
    • Aircraft Specifics: Detailed knowledge of the fleet you’ll be working on.
    • Service Excellence: Etihad’s signature service protocols across all cabin classes.
    • Grooming & Brand Representation.

    The training is challenging and concludes with strict exams, ensuring every graduate is fully prepared for the realities of line flying.

    Salary, Allowances, and Benefits

    Etihad offers a comprehensive, tax-free remuneration package:

    • Salary: A competitive starting salary with additional flying pay, leading to a potential total of up to AED 10,000 per month depending on your roster.
    • Allowances: Layover allowances for every night spent away from base.
    • Accommodation: Fully furnished, shared company accommodation in Abu Dhabi (with gym access) or an independent living allowance.
    • Transport: Free, reliable transport between your accommodation, training, and the airport.
    • Healthcare: Worldwide medical insurance fully covered by Etihad.
    • Travel Benefits: 30 days of annual leave, one free annual ticket home, and generous discounted travel for friends and family.
    • Uniform & Training: Company-provided.

    Career Growth and Promotion Opportunities

    Etihad is invested in your long-term development. Clear pathways for fast-track progression include:

    • Economy to Business Class Cabin Crew (from 12 months).
    • Business Class to Cabin Senior (from 12 months).
    • Cabin Senior to Cabin Manager/Inflight Service Manager (from 24 months).

    Beyond flying, opportunities exist to move into training, recruitment, corporate roles, or special projects, making a true career within the aviation group possible.

    Work Schedule, Rosters, and Lifestyle

    The role offers a dynamic, non-deskbound lifestyle. Rosters are a mix of ultra-long-haul, short-haul, and night flights, with variable rest periods. While the irregular hours and time away from home can be challenging, they are balanced by the unparalleled opportunity for global exploration and the camaraderie of your crew family. The key to work-life balance is effective rest management and making the most of your days off in a city as exciting as Abu Dhabi.

    Tips to Increase Your Chances of Getting Hired

    • Tailor Your CV: Highlight customer service experience and any international exposure.
    • Research Thoroughly: Understand Etihad’s brand, values ("Guest Centric," "One Team," etc.), and recent news.
    • Prepare for Assessment Day: Practice group exercises, prepare STAR-method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) stories for interviews, and review common cabin crew interview questions.
    • Perfect Your Grooming: Ensure you meet all appearance standards impeccably on the day.
    • Showcase Your Soft Skills: Let your empathy, resilience, cultural curiosity, and genuine smile shine through. Be yourself, but be your professional, polished, and passionate self.

    Q: Does Etihad Airways accept hijab-wearing cabin crew?

    A: At this time, Etihad Airways does not accept cabin crew wearing the hijab, as part of its current uniform and grooming standards.
